How to read this: each slice is a group of investors. Foreign and financial institutions are professional money; individuals are retail shareholders; other corporations are usually business partners holding strategic stakes. A large institutional slice generally means heavier analyst coverage and more trading volume.

How to read this: each line shows how one investor group's share has moved over recent years. A rising foreign or institutional line can signal growing professional interest; a falling one the opposite. Japanese companies disclose ownership once a year, so these are annual points — read the direction over several years rather than a single step.
